AADL Summer Game — code helper
Enter the access PIN:
PIN rejected — try again.
Get close — fill the frame with the sign, and keep other text (house numbers, bin labels) out of the shot.
No AADL account connected — codes will open aadl.org for you to submit yourself.
Codes are read and submitted automatically for every checked player — you only step in if AADL rejects a read.
⚠️ Before you type your library password…
Your password passes through this app's server once to log in to aadl.org. It is not stored or logged anywhere — but you're taking the operator's word for that, and that's an inherently insecure thing to ask of you.
If you'd rather not, that's completely fine: everything still works without an account — the app reads the code from your photo and hands you a prefilled aadl.org link so you can submit it yourself, signed in on your own browser.
Log in with your aadl.org account. The password is used once to sign in and is not stored anywhere — this phone keeps only the signed-in session.
Submitted to AADL
Working…
Type the code as written:
Your code
How it works
📷 Photograph a sign. Get close — fill the frame with the sign, and keep house numbers or bin labels out of the shot.
🔍 The app reads the handwriting. Most codes are read instantly; tricky ones get a closer look from Claude.
🏆 Connect your AADL account and codes are submitted automatically for every player you check — or skip that, and you'll get a prefilled aadl.org link to submit each code yourself.
✍️ If a read is wrong or AADL rejects it, you can always fix the code by hand.
About
Point your camera at an AADL Summer Game lawn sign and this app reads the handwritten code and submits it to your Summer Game account(s) — or hands you a prefilled aadl.org link if you'd rather submit it yourself.
A personal project, not affiliated with the Ann Arbor District Library. (More to come here.)